The Killer
The Killer is a comic book character that first appeared in Wanted #1Though he has no real super powers, The Killer is able (and willing) to kill anyone. He mentions late in the story arc that his power is simply being an expert at "stopping people breathing"
Origin
Wesley Gibson was a normal guy with a horrible life. He was a self-proclaimed spineless pussy and an insignificant asshole...who let everyone treat him like a doormat. He had a girl friend who was cheating on him with his best friend and a boring, dead-end job working for a boss he hated and that hated him right back. He never knew that his father was once the best assassin in the world and a member of a group of super villains that secretly ran the planet. (Probably because his father left him when he was eighteen weeks old)....
All that changed the day Fox came into his life and introduced him to a world where he could kill, rape, mutilate and steal anything or anyone he wanted.
One day, while Wesley was buying his favorite kind of sandwich, (the only thing that set him across from the rest was his taste for fine deli food (in his opinion)) a woman who would change him forever walked up behind him. She told him to cancel his order and when Wesley questioned her she took out a pair of guns and mowed down everyone in the building save him. After that she threw him in her car and explained how the world really worked. She told him that as long as you were a member of the Fraternity, you could pretty much do whatever you wanted without any consequences. After a little speech that left Wesley crying in the passenger seat, she took him to the lair told him about his father, a little about
super heroes and villains, and introduced him to Professor Solomon Seltzer. Professor Solomon was a genius and the head of the American family (one of the five groups of super villains). He had employed Wesley's father, The Killer, as a bodyguard, and was now in charge of passing on what the assassin had left for his son. Wesley had been left millions of dollars, but The Professor explained that to collect, he'd have to let his father's friends teach him how to be a man. He didn't understand how he could become a super villain, but before he could agree or disagree a gun was pushed into his hand and he was told to shoot some flies or else he'd be killed. Fearing for his life he fired the gun and, surprising himself, was instinctively able to hit his targets without any effort. As the flies dropped to the ground, Wesley saw that they were missing wings, but the rest of their body was unharmed. It was his first step to becoming the new Killer. After shooting the flies, Wesley is shocked, but is reassured by the proffesor that the gun is in fact "the answer to all your problems"Wesley's life didn't change instantly though. He went back to how he had been before, living with an unfaithful girlfriend and working in a job he couldn't stand. It took him almost 24 hours to realize how much he hated his life. When he did, he called Fox and asked him what to do. She told him to cuss off everyone he worked with and come outside to where she was waiting, so he did. After that he began his training. He started with target practice using corpses to shoot, not to just improve his aim, but to get him used to flying flesh and bone. Then he moved on to working in a slaughterhouse to get him desensitized. Mixed in with this was regular beatings so he wouldn't be afraid of getting hurt. From there he moved on to murder. His First kill was the man who had beaten him for weeks, The man punched Wesly so hard that he fell of the chair he was tied on to and used a piece of broken wood from the chair to stab the man through the head. Wesly then moved on to random strangers including killing an innocent woman in the bathtub with a toaster, then people who had annoyed him in the past, followed by celebrities just for fun. He also murdered the man his girlfriend was sleeping with (who was coincidentally his best friend). He then proceeded to leave/dump her warning her not to pisst him off if she wanted to live. Once all this had been done, Wesley was inducted into the Fraternity and once he got his father's old costume, he took the mantle of The Killer.

Movie Adaption
Wesley appeared in the Wanted film much like he did in the comic with no groundbreaking changes only slight ones such as hair color and no use of the "Killer" costumePowers and abilities
According to The Killer, his only power is the ability to end life. He usually uses guns but is good with knives as well and is skilled at unarmed combat. He also has perfect aim, so he's never missed a shot with a gun or a thrown knife. The first time he ever held a gun, he shot the wings off of six flies before he even knew what he was doing. He has excellent reflexes that allow him to do things like avoid weapons fire and block a bullet with the blade of a knife (as well as the accuracy to send the bullet through the original shooter's throat).
